The Zero-1 suspension kit is the first level in the Zero-Series lineup. This kit is ideal for the enthusiast that wants excellent performance without breaking the bank. Offering all the features of the Zero-Series, the kit includes upper perch, dust cover, bump stop, shock, spring, and spanner wrenches. Even though this kit does not offer adjustable dampening, upgrading to the adjustable Zero-2 shock at a later date is available. Installation is straightforward and bolts on using normal hand tools.
